4. Setup and Battery Installation

To begin using your Vibrating Silver Bullet, you will need to install two AA batteries into the controller unit.

  1. Locate the battery compartment on the controller unit. It is typically found on the back or side, secured by a small latch or screw.
  2. Carefully open the battery compartment cover.
  3. Insert two AA batteries, ensuring the positive (+) and negative (-) terminals align correctly with the markings inside the compartment.
  4. Close the battery compartment cover securely.

5. Operation

The Vibrating Silver Bullet is operated using its attached multi-speed controller.

  1. Ensure batteries are correctly installed in the controller.
  2. To turn the vibrator on, slide the control switch from 'LOW' towards 'HIGH'.
  3. Adjust the switch to increase or decrease the vibration intensity to your desired level.
  4. To turn the vibrator off, slide the control switch back to the 'LOW' position until it clicks off.

6. Care and Maintenance

Proper care ensures the longevity and hygiene of your product.

  • Prior to and after each use, wash the bullet with warm water and mild soap.
  • Do not soak the battery pack or wire in water.
  • Ensure the battery end of the controller does not get wet.
  • Remove batteries from the battery pack before storing the product.
  • Store in a clean, dry place away from direct sunlight and extreme temperatures.
